📝 What Are Your Chances of Becoming a Billionaire?

Becoming a billionaire is extremely rare – there are only about 170 billionaires in the UK out of 67 million people. This billionaire probability calculator UK uses statistical models to estimate your probability based on current wealth, income, and age. Understanding these odds can help you set realistic wealth goals and understand the factors that drive extreme wealth creation.

💰 UK Billionaire Statistics (2026)

  • Total billionaires: 170 in the UK
  • Combined wealth: Over £300 billion
  • Average age: 64 years old
  • Self-made vs inherited: 70% self-made
  • Most common sectors: Finance (30%), Real Estate (25%), Tech (20%)
  • Top UK billionaires: Sir Jim Ratcliffe (£30B), James Dyson (£20B), Reuben Brothers (£18B)

🌟 Real Paths to Billionaire Status

Most UK billionaires follow predictable wealth-building patterns:

  • Sir Jim Ratcliffe: Founded Ineos, built £30B petrochemical empire
  • James Dyson: Invented bagless vacuum, expanded into global technology
  • Reuben Brothers: Started in property, diversified into finance and tech
  • Mike Ashley: Built Sports Direct from a single shop to retail giant
